Comprehending Door and Window Types
When thinking about door and window replacement, it is important to understand the numerous choices available. Here's a breakdown of common types:
Door Types
| Type | Description | Advantages |
|---|---|---|
| Entry Doors | The main entryway of the home, typically made of wood or fiberglass | Enhanced energy performance and security |
| Outdoor patio Doors | Sliding or hinged doors that result in outside areas | Improved natural light and outdoor gain access to |
| French Doors | Elegant double doors that can open inward or outside | Visual appeal and versatile placement |
| Storm Doors | Additional layer of defense set up over exterior doors | Improved insulation and toughness |
Window Types
| Type | Description | Benefits |
|---|---|---|
| Double-Hung Windows | Two operable sashes for ventilation | Easy to tidy and flexible ventilation |
| Casement Windows | Hinged on one side, open external | Great ventilation and unobstructed views |
| Sliding Windows | Operate by sliding side-to-side | Space-saving and easy to run |
| Bay Windows | Job outwards from the home, using a window seat | Includes area and natural light |
Advantages of Door and Window Replacement
Buying the replacement of doors and windows can yield various benefits:
Energy Efficiency: New doors and windows typically include advanced insulation functions and low-emissivity (Low-E) glass coatings that reduce heating & cooling costs.
Improved Curb Appeal: Updated doors and windows boost the total appearance of a home, significantly increasing curb appeal and property worth.
Improved Security: Many modern models integrate advanced locking systems and resilient products, offering increased security versus burglaries.
Noise Reduction: Replacement windows can develop a quieter indoor environment by effectively obstructing outdoors noise.
Reduced Maintenance: Modern products such as vinyl and fiberglass need less maintenance compared to traditional wood.
When to Consider Replacement
Understanding when to change doors and windows is crucial for house owners. Indicators consist of:
- Visible Damage: Cracks, chips, or warping can jeopardize the efficiency of doors and windows.
- Drafts: Noticing drafts around windows and doors can indicate failing seals and insulation.
- Rising Energy Bills: Increasing energy expenses, specifically during extreme temperature levels, might indicate ineffective doors and windows.
- Hard Operation: Difficulty in opening or closing windows and doors is an indication of malfunctioning hardware or warping.
Windows And Door Replacement Process
Changing doors and windows includes a number of actions. Below is a structured guide for homeowners:
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
- Evaluate the current condition of windows and doors.
- Determine which windows and doors need replacement.
- Set a budget plan and timeline for the task.
Step 2: Choose the Right Materials
- Select windows and door types based upon functionality, aesthetics, and energy performance.
- Research products (wood, vinyl, fiberglass, aluminum) for durability and maintenance.
Action 3: Hire Professionals or DIY?
- Choose whether to hire an expert specialist or undertake the job as a DIY effort.
- Acquire quotes from multiple professionals if hiring.
Step 4: Removal of Old Doors and Windows
- Securely remove the existing windows and doors.
- Handle any required repair work to the frames or surrounding structure.
Step 5: Installation of New Doors and Windows
- Follow the manufacturer's guidelines for setup.
- Guarantee appropriate insulation and sealing around the frames.
Action 6: Finishing Touches
- Apply paint or stain as required.
- Install any needed hardware, such as locks, manages, and hinges.
Frequently asked questions
What is the average expense of door and window replacement?
The typical cost can differ significantly based upon door or window type, materials, and labor. House owners can expect to pay anywhere from ₤ 200 to ₤ 2,500 per window and ₤ 500 to ₤ 3,000 for doors.
For how long does the replacement procedure take?
The time required depends on the number of doors and windows being replaced. A single window or Door Window Replacement installation may take a few hours, while a full-home replacement might take numerous days.
Can I install new windows myself?
While DIY installation is possible, it requires skill and experience. Hiring a professional is typically suggested for finest results and warranty coverage.
What are Low-E windows?
Low-E (low emissivity) windows are developed to lessen heat transfer, keeping homes cooler in summer and warmer in winter, therefore enhancing energy efficiency.
